Higher load index ratings mean your tires may be able to handle … WebAug 30, 2013 · Even a 1/2 ton truck should have "LT" tires if you plan on ever hauling heavy loads or towing. Now if your traile is extreamly light (Under 3000 lbs) and has a low profile (Shorter than than the CG of truck) you can getaway with "P" rated tires. Safe thing is to ride on the "LT" tires. You can get "LT" tires in C, D and E depending on your load.

Mpg … WebThe first number to appear in your tire size information is the width, in millimeters, of the correct tires for your vehicle: P225/70R16 91S. Tire width always refers to the measurement from one sidewall to another. Thus, a tire with the measurement “P225” is for a passenger vehicle and has a nominal width of 225 millimeters.
